Course Content

• Introduction to Astrobiology: Exploring Life Beyond Earth
• Astrobiological Instrumentation and Data Analysis
• The Search for Extraterrestrial Intelligence (SETI) and its implications
• Music and the Cosmos: Exploring the intersection of sound and space exploration
• Biosignature Detection and the Habitability of Exoplanets
• Astrobiology Career Pathways and Networking
• The Ethics of Astrobiology and Space Exploration
• Communicating Astrobiology to the Public: Science Communication Techniques
• Composing Music Inspired by Astrobiology: A Creative Approach
• Advanced Topics in Astrobiology: Origin of Life and Planetary Protection
